Here is an thorough look at why you should clean your bathroom drains pipes monthly:

1. Prevent Blockages
Among the most obvious factors for cleaning your restroom drains pipes on a monthly basis is to prevent obstructions. A lot more goes down the drain than you would believe-- skin flakes, eyelashes, dirt, and hair. All of these particles build up and eventually cause blockages. Even a small obstruction can make your sink or shower virtually unusable. When you clean your drains routinely, you will not wind up with deep blockages that require strong chemicals and expert devices. While you can clean your restroom drains pipes by yourself, we suggest that you call a plumbing to expertly clean your drains pipes a couple of times per year.

2. Prevent Bad Odors
There is absolutely nothing more humiliating than a foul-smelling restroom. Blocked drains can trigger bacteria to develop, resulting in pungent smells. A professional plumber can not only unblock your drain but also ventilate it. You can put hot water and bleach down the drain to eliminate some of the bad smells, however that is just a short-term repair.

3. Recognize Underlying Issues
When you clean your drain once a month, you can identify underlying problems before they end up being major problems. If it is not simply the typical hair and gunk, you ought to contact a plumber to see if your restroom drains pipes need to be fixed.

4. Faster Draining
Do you dislike the sensation of standing in a couple of inches of water in the shower? A slow-draining sink or shower is a excellent sign that you need to clean the pipes. When you clean your drains monthly, you should never ever need to stress over slow-draining sinks or showers. Not just that, however faster-draining pipes assist keep your sink and shower cleaner.

5. Avoid Extensive Damage
As discussed, frequently cleaning your bathroom drains pipes can help identify underlying problems that are more serious than a sink clogged with hair. The average expense to repair a drain line is $696, which is much more pricey than the simple $10 it takes to clean your drains pipes regular monthly. Major clogs can harm your entire plumbing system and even have an influence on the public systems and the quality of water.

Ensure overflow holes are cleared out. This can help to prevent any water damage. If a sink is left on by mishap, overflow holes are a way to stop water from overruning. If the overflow hole is blocked it will not be able to do its task.

If you have a gas hot water heater, you should regularly examine the pilot burner for excessive soot accumulation. Extreme soot buildup can cause a clogged up flue, which can cause carbon monoxide leaking into your house. Thus, a routine check up of the pilot burner is extremely crucial in making sure there isn't a buildup of soot.

Eliminate odors in your waste-disposal system. In many cases' odors in your waste-disposal system might not be a sign of a clog, but just small food particles that have begun to rot. Location a combination of lemon peel and ice cubes in the system, and run it for about a minute. Follow this with a great quantity of cold water. Try a degrease or specialized waste disposal cleaner if this does not help.

Make sure that you avoid tossing fats down the drain after you clean up your meal. Fats can solidify over time which can trigger a drain problem and corrupt your water circulation. Toss out fats and various types of cooking oils in the garbage after you finish with your meal.

To eliminate dirt that accumulates under the edges of faucets, think about using an old tooth brush, rather than cleansing items. Many cleansing products will just trigger damage to your faucets, and a few of this damage could be extreme. Just dip the toothbrush into warm water and after that use it.

Garbage disposals are a common cause of plumbing problems, which is an simple issue to resolve. Don't just put whatever down the disposal or treat it like a second wastebasket. Utilize the disposal things that would be tough to deal with usually. Putting all remaining food down the sink is a great way to produce blockages.

Make sure to never ever leave any flammable liquids near your water heater. Particular liquids like gas, solvents, or adhesives are flammable, and if left too near to the water heater, can spark. Place it far away from your water heating unit if you have to have these liquids in your basement.
